P6SMB62: Product Overview and Detailed Information

Introduction

The P6SMB62 is a transient voltage suppressor (TVS) diode that belongs to the category of semiconductor devices used for protecting sensitive electronics from voltage spikes. This entry will provide an in-depth overview of the P6SMB62, including its basic information, specifications, pin configuration, functional features, advantages and disadvantages, working principles, application field plans, and alternative models.

Basic Information Overview

  • Category: Semiconductor/TVS Diode
  • Use: Protection against voltage spikes/transients
  • Characteristics: Fast response time, high surge capability, low clamping voltage
  • Package: SMB (DO-214AA)
  • Essence: Transient voltage suppression
  • Packaging/Quantity: Available in tape and reel packaging, quantity varies by manufacturer

Specifications

  • Voltage - Reverse Standoff (Typ): 53.3V
  • Voltage - Breakdown (Min): 59.3V
  • Voltage - Clamping (Max) @ Ipp: 96V
  • Current - Peak Pulse (10/1000µs): 34.4A
  • Power - Peak Pulse: 600W
  • Type: Zener

Working Principles

The P6SMB62 operates based on the principle of avalanche breakdown. When a voltage spike occurs, the TVS diode rapidly conducts, shunting excess current away from the protected circuit. This action prevents the voltage from reaching levels that could damage sensitive components.
